The Global Antivenene Market was valued at USD 1.1 billion in 2023 and is projected to reach USD 2.3 billion by 2031, expanding at a CAGR of 9.6% during the forecast period from 2023 to 2031. This market is primarily driven by the increasing incidence of venomous bites and stings, rising awareness about the availability of antivenoms, and growing governmental and non-governmental initiatives aimed at reducing snakebite-related mortality, especially in rural and tropical regions.

Antivenenes (antivenoms) are biological products used to counteract the effects of venom from snakes, scorpions, spiders, and other venomous species. Their role in saving lives in medically underserved regions underscores the essential nature of this market in global public health.

Drivers:

1. Increasing Incidences of Venomous Animal Bites:

Rising encounters with venomous snakes, especially in rural agricultural settings, are escalating the global demand for effective antivenenes. Snakebites alone account for over 100,000 deaths annually worldwide, highlighting the urgent need for accessible treatment.

2. WHO Initiatives and Global Health Programs:

Support from the World Health Organization and allied health bodies has led to substantial investments in antivenene production and distribution, especially in endemic countries. These initiatives are significantly boosting market penetration.

3. Improved Healthcare Access in Developing Nations:

Rapidly improving healthcare infrastructure in developing regions is increasing access to life-saving antivenenes, particularly through mobile medical units and rural clinics.

Restraints:

1. High Cost of Production and Cold Chain Logistics:

Antivenenes require complex biological processing and strict cold chain logistics for distribution, making them expensive and less accessible in low-income areas.

2. Regulatory Hurdles and Supply Shortages:

Frequent shortages due to manufacturing delays, and the extensive time required for approval and clinical validation, constrain timely availability, affecting market growth.

Opportunity:

1. Innovation in Recombinant Antivenoms:

Biotechnological advancements are fostering the development of recombinant and synthetic antivenenes that offer longer shelf life and broader venom-neutralizing spectra, opening new avenues for market players.

2. Untapped Potential in Africa and Southeast Asia:

Large rural populations in sub-Saharan Africa and Southeast Asia remain underserved. Investments targeting these regions are expected to unlock significant growth potential.

Market by System Type Insights:

Monovalent Antivenenes dominated the market in 2023, as they are widely used in regions where specific snake species are responsible for the majority of envenomation cases. These antivenenes are preferred for their targeted action and reduced risk of adverse reactions.

However, Polyvalent Antivenenes are projected to register faster growth during the forecast period due to their applicability across multiple venom types, especially in geographically diverse or poorly mapped areas.

Market by End-use Insights:

The Hospitals and Clinics segment held the largest market share in 2023. Given that antivenene administration requires medical supervision due to potential anaphylactic reactions, hospitals remain the primary end-use channel.

The Field Care & Emergency Services segment is emerging rapidly, particularly in regions with low hospital accessibility. Mobile medical units and first responders are increasingly being equipped with antivenene treatments.

Market by Regional Insights:

Asia-Pacific led the global market in 2023, with countries like India, Bangladesh, and Myanmar reporting high snakebite incidences. Government-led procurement and distribution networks are key contributors to this regional dominance.

Africa is anticipated to witness the fastest growth through 2031, propelled by WHO-backed initiatives, rising NGO participation, and increased awareness among rural populations.

Latin America is also showing strong market traction due to robust government vaccination and emergency health programs.
